Clojure在社交网络分析和图论算法中有着广泛的应用。Clojure是一种功能性编程语言,具有简洁且灵活的语法,能够很好地处理复杂的图数据结构和算法。
在社交网络分析中,Clojure可以用来处理大规模的社交网络数据,进行网络分析,发现社群结构,计算节点的中心性指标等。Clojure提供了丰富的库和工具,如Incanter和core.matrix,可以用来进行数据分析和可视化,这对于社交网络分析非常有帮助。
在图论算法中,Clojure可以实现各种图论算法,如最短路径算法、最小生成树算法、图的匹配算法等。Clojure的函数式编程特性使得编写这些算法更加清晰和简洁,也有利于并行化处理图数据。
总的来说,Clojure在社交网络分析和图论算法中有着诸多优势,可以帮助研究人员和开发人员更好地理解和处理复杂的图数据结构和算法。Clojure的功能性编程特性和丰富的库和工具使其成为一个优秀的选择。
免责声明:本站发布的内容(图片、视频和文字)以原创、转载和分享为主,文章观点不代表本网站立场,如果涉及侵权请联系站长邮箱:is@yisu.com进行举报,并提供相关证据,一经查实,将立刻删除涉嫌侵权内容。